Chapter 7: You Are A Clown
As we well know, Winnie is a refined and amiable person who generally doesn’t swear, unless he encounters some utterly unreasonable individuals.

In the original work, Winnie was a lunatic for Mirexia, but the one in front of him is the bigger fighter, licking until there’s nothing left.
Actually, following the template of a normal game, this knight boy should at least get some soup, but unfortunately, this is a yuri-oriented game, and if you’re born the wrong gender, you get nothing.
Who would have thought that in the end, the princess he pursued for years would be swept off her feet by another woman!
And yet, he still says, “Your gaze doesn’t have to fall on me, but if you’re willing, I’ll always be your knight.”
Just in terms of being a clown, buddy, you’re even more skilled than the original Winnie, huh??
Naturally, such a person is undoubtedly a great enemy of the original Winnie.
In the original game, Winnie was also helpless against this guy, couldn’t beat him, couldn’t scold him, and most of the time could only leave with a harsh word.
In the end, this guy was also one of the main forces in beating the blackened Winnie.
No surprise, the incident at last night’s banquet is still brewing, and his memory recovery seems to be ill-timed?
“What’s the matter?” Winnie asked with an attitude of not being familiar with you.
“This is the royal palace, no idlers are allowed in. Go back where you came from, don’t make me personally escort you out.” Charon looked down at Winnie, his tone full of command.
Well, really pretending not to know?
Winnie was a bit puzzled.
In the original game, everyone was a clown, no one should criticize another, at most the degree is different, it’s just a case of the pot calling the kettle black, what are you so proud of here?
“Idlers are not allowed in? Then you shouldn’t be here either.”
Winnie crossed his arms, looking at Charon with a playful smile.
“Don’t joke, Winnie, I am a member of the Wrathful Dragon Knights, I train and patrol in the royal palace, and you? What reason and qualification do you have to enter the royal palace?”
Okay, now Winnie understood, this guy is upset that he always has reasons to enter the palace to find Mirexia, and this time he probably suspects that he’s here to find his beloved princess.
Ah, young love.
“Oh, so you do know me? Really, we’re old acquaintances, and you still pretend not to know, I thought you had amnesia.”
“Don’t try to get close to me, who’s your old acquaintance??”
“Not getting close to you? Fine, then I won’t be polite, if you have something to say, go tell the King, I’m very busy now, no time to waste with a lonely boy who’s too afraid to confess his love, bye.” Winnie waved his hand and was about to leave, perhaps it was the last sentence that angered Charon, as he blocked Winnie again.
“………”
Buddy, are you a nut wall? Blocking me, is there a pie to eat?
If possible, Winnie would like to throw out a handkerchief and have a knight’s duel with this guy, but he can only think about it, after all, he’s a genius with four-star magic talent who joined the Wrathful Dragon Knights on his own strength, if they really fought, he’d be hammered into the background.
“Hmph, some mad dog scoundrel who’s been disliked by the princess doesn’t know his own weight, dares to confess in public, and ends up falling into the water, becoming a drowned dog.”
“That’s still better than some coward who only dares to have a crush but not confess, at least I have the courage, I dare to say it out loud.” Winnie didn’t care.
“You!” Charon was furious. “Winnie, say that again, who are you calling a coward??”
Ah, so young people are still too young, easily provoked to anger.
“Huh?” Winnie pretended to be very surprised, looking around.
“I didn’t say who? What is that person in the palace? Or do you know who it is? Oh, don’t jump to conclusions.”
“Win-nie!” Charon felt like he had swallowed a fly and couldn’t spit it out.
“It seems, I need to personally escort you out.” Charon’s fists clenched with a cracking sound.
“Come on, just follow the proper procedure. Call the other Wrathful Dragon Knights over, say I trespassed into the royal palace, and throw me into the dungeon,” Winnie said with a smile.
“If you say so,” Charon replied coldly.
“Sigh,” Winnie shook his head.
“Why are you sighing?”
“I’m sighing because a boy in love really has zero IQ. But well, it’s understandable. It’s actually better this way. If his intelligence was always this low, then his whole life would be doomed,” Winnie spread his hands.
“What did you just say?!”
“Use that tiny brain of yours that you barely ever use. Do you really think the two Wrathful Dragon Knights guarding the palace gate are just there for show? Would they let me in without a reason?”
Charon was about to explode in anger when a cold yet elegant voice, as clear as an orchid blooming in a secluded valley, rang out from behind him.
“Sir Charon, who are you quarreling with?”
The moment he heard that beautiful voice, Charon, who had been fuming just a second ago, felt as if a bucket of cold water had been dumped over his head.
He instantly calmed down, transforming from an unrelenting, hot-headed boy into a courteous knight.
He respectfully turned around and gave the golden-haired princess behind him a perfect knight’s salute.
“Tsk, tsk, tsk…” Winnie clicked his tongue in amusement.
Two-faced, huh?
In truth, Winnie had noticed Mirexia not far behind Charon long ago.
It was just that Charon was so heated and out of control that he hadn’t even noticed the approaching sound of high heels striking the floor.
“My apologies. It was my negligence for not realizing Your Highness had arrived,” Charon said as he knelt on one knee, placing a hand over his chest.
His gaze toward Mirexia was filled with reverence, mixed with a deeply hidden hint of longing and a touch of nervousness.
She didn’t hear what I said just now… right?
Charon couldn’t help but feel a little uneasy.
Winnie gazed at the radiant girl not far away, her presence as dazzling as sunlight.
Her noble golden twin-tails, like flowing molten gold, cascaded gracefully down to her knees.
Her thick golden lashes cast fan-like shadows over her porcelain face, while her deep blue eyes gleamed like sapphires from the ocean’s depths.
Though still young, her posture was strikingly proud and elegant.
She carried an air of pure nobility, cold, untouchable, like a distant alpine flower that could only be admired from afar.
For a moment, Winnie found himself slightly dazed, but he quickly regained his composure.
No wonder the original Winnie had been so infatuated.
Seeing her in person was a completely different experience from simply recalling her.
Now that Mirexia had arrived, Winnie knew that with her keeping Charon in check, there was no need for him to argue further.
He gave Mirexia a simple bow, the standard etiquette when meeting royalty, nodded slightly in acknowledgment, and then turned to leave, without any unnecessary gestures or words.
Mirexia watched his departing figure, her clear sapphire eyes flickering with confusion and surprise.
She couldn’t quite figure out what game this notorious troublemaker was playing today.
First, in the morning, he visited the church, a place he had never set foot in before, and spent a long time in prayer.
Now, in the afternoon, he had come to the royal palace, but not to bother her as he usually did.
In the past, every time Winnie saw her, he would shamelessly rush over regardless of the occasion, acting overly familiar, showering her with unwanted concern that made her skin crawl.
He constantly pulled ridiculous stunts and publicly said strange and troubling things.
She had expected today to be no different, but instead, he had merely greeted her politely before leaving, as if even that greeting had been done out of sheer obligation.
It was as if… he now kept a respectful distance from her.
Winnie’s behavior was so out of character that it felt as absurd as the sun rising in the west.
The drastic change left Mirexia with a strong sense of dissonance, like watching a lifelong drunk suddenly become a model citizen, utterly bizarre.
Yet, despite her surprise, she didn’t dwell on it too much.
She simply assumed Winnie had found yet another way to get her attention.
It was hard to blame her, years of ingrained impressions weren’t easily changed.
Charon, standing beside her, was equally stunned.
He had been sure that Winnie, the brazen troublemaker, had come to the palace once again to pester Princess Mirexia and had been ready to teach him a lesson.
But now… it seemed that wasn’t the case?
